Guía completa para crear un diagrama de contexto del sistema C4 en Visual Paradigm usando IA

El modelo C4 es un enfoque potente y legible para la documentación de arquitectura de software. Ayuda a los equipos a visualizar el contexto del sistema, su alcance y las relaciones con actores y sistemas externos. Visual Paradigm ofrece una herramienta de diagramas C4 impulsada por IA que simplifica la creación deDiagramas de contexto del sistema, permitiendo prototipado y iteración rápidos. Esta guía te guía paso a paso, desde la configuración de tu proyecto hasta la refinación y compartición de tu diagrama, utilizando métodos generados por IA y manuales.


🔷 ¿Qué es un diagrama de contexto del sistema C4?

Undiagrama de contexto del sistema C4es el primer nivel del modelo C4. Proporciona una vista de alto nivel de:

  • Elsistema principal (tu aplicación de software),

  • Actores (usuarios o sistemas externos que interactúan con él),

  • Dependencias externas (otros sistemas con los que el sistema principal interactúa).

Se centra enalcance yrelaciones, no en los detalles de implementación interna, lo que lo hace ideal para la comunicación con los interesados y las discusiones tempranas de diseño.


🛠️ Requisitos previos

Antes de comenzar, asegúrate de tener:

  • Visual Paradigm instalado (versión de escritorio o en línea).

  • Una conexión a Internet activa (requerida para las funciones de IA).

  • Una comprensión clara del propósito de tu sistema y sus interacciones clave.

✅ Consejo: La herramienta C4 impulsada por IA funciona mejor cuando tu descripción es específica e incluye actores clave, el nombre del sistema y dependencias externas notables.


✅ Guía paso a paso para crear un diagrama de contexto del sistema C4

Paso 1: Iniciar un nuevo proyecto

  1. Abra Visual Paradigm (tanto de escritorio como en línea).

  2. Haga clic en “Nuevo proyecto” desde la pantalla de bienvenida.

  3. Elija un tipo de proyecto (por ejemplo, “Proyecto de software”) y dé un nombre a su proyecto (por ejemplo, “Sistema de banca en línea”).

💡 Consejo profesional: Use nombres descriptivos para ayudar a organizar su documentación de arquitectura.


Paso 2: Acceder a la herramienta de diagramas C4

  1. Vaya al menú Diagrama y seleccione “Nuevo”.

  2. En la barra de búsqueda, escriba “C4”.

  3. Seleccione “Diagrama de contexto del sistema” de la lista de diagramas disponibles.

Aparecerá una superficie en blanco con la plantilla de diagrama C4 lista para usar.


Paso 3: Generar diagrama con IA (método más rápido)

Esta es la forma más eficiente de comenzar, especialmente durante las fases iniciales de diseño.

✅ Cómo usar la asistente de IA:

  1. Abra el Asistente de IA (genéricamente ubicado en la barra lateral o mediante un ícono de chat).

  2. Ingrese una descripción clara y concisa de su sistema. Por ejemplo:

    “Cree un diagrama de contexto del sistema para un sistema bancario donde los clientes puedan ver sus cuentas, transferir dinero y recibir notificaciones por correo electrónico. El sistema se integra con un servicio externo de correo electrónico y una pasarela de pagos.”

  3. Haga clic en “Generar”.

📌 Lo que genera la IA:

  • Undiagrama prellenado con:

    • UnPersona actor etiquetado como “Cliente”.

    • UnSistema de software que representa su sistema principal (por ejemplo, “Sistema de Banca en Línea”).

    • Sistemas externos como “Servicio de Correo Electrónico” y “Pasarela de Pagos”.

    • Conectores que muestran relaciones (por ejemplo, “usa”, “envía correo electrónico a”).

  • Todos los elementos son editables—puede modificar etiquetas, agregar descripciones o cambiar relaciones.

🔍 Nota: La IA puede interpretar ocasionalmente de forma incorrecta entradas complejas o ambiguas. Revise siempre y valide la salida.


Paso 4: Creación manual (alternativa o para refinamiento)

Si prefiere tener control total o desea refinar el diagrama generado por la IA:

  1. Use el paleta en el lado izquierdo del editor:

    • Arrastre un Persona ícono para representar un actor (por ejemplo, “Cliente”).

    • Arrastre un Sistema de software ícono para representar su sistema principal.

    • Arrastre Sistema externo íconos para servicios de terceros (por ejemplo, “Servicio de correo electrónico”, “Procesador de tarjetas de crédito”).

  2. Use conectores para definir relaciones:

    • Haga clic derecho sobre una forma → Seleccione “Crear conector”.

    • Elija el tipo de relación adecuado (por ejemplo, “Utiliza”, “Envía correo electrónico a”, “Comunica con”).

  3. Etiquete claramente cada conector:

    • Ejemplo: “Cliente → Sistema de banca en línea: Inicia sesión y visualiza el saldo de la cuenta”

✅ Mejor práctica: Use un lenguaje natural para las etiquetas de los conectores para mejorar la legibilidad.


Paso 5: Refine y mejora tu diagrama

Una vez que la estructura básica esté en su lugar, mejore la claridad y utilidad:

✏️ Agregue descripciones:

  • Haga doble clic en cualquier elemento para abrir sus propiedades.

  • Agregue un descripción explicando el rol o función (por ejemplo, “Maneja la autenticación de usuarios y el procesamiento de transacciones”).

⚙️ Especificar tecnología (opcional):

  • Añadir etiquetas o notas para indicar las tecnologías utilizadas (por ejemplo, “Desarrollado con Node.js”, “Utiliza AWS S3 para almacenamiento”).

🔄 Iterar con la IA:

  • Reutiliza al asistente de IA para actualizar tu diagrama:

    • Prompt de ejemplo: “Elimina la dependencia del servicio de correo electrónico y reemplázala con notificaciones por SMS.”

    • La IA regenerará el diagrama en consecuencia.

✅ Consejo: Usa prompts iterativos para evolucionar tu diagrama a medida que cambien los requisitos.


Paso 6: Exportar y compartir tu diagrama

Después de finalizar tu diagrama, exportarlo para compartirlo o documentarlo:

  1. Ve a Archivo > Exportar.

  2. Elige tu formato deseado:

    • PNG – Para presentaciones o informes.

    • PDF – Para documentación formal o materiales para interesados.

    • SVG– Para gráficos vectoriales escalables (ideal para uso en web).

  3. Guarde el archivo o copie la imagen directamente en su documentación.

📎 Bonificación: También puedes guardar el proyecto para continuar trabajando en él más tarde o colaborar con miembros del equipo.


🎯 Consejos clave para el éxito

Consejo Descripción
Manténlo simple Enfócate en el alcance de alto nivel. Evita detalles técnicos como bases de datos o APIs.
Usa etiquetas claras Asegúrate de que los actores, sistemas y relaciones sean autoexplicativos.
Itera con IA Utiliza la IA para generar, modificar o regenerar diagramas rápidamente.
Valida la salida de la IA Revisa siempre los diagramas generados: la IA puede hacer suposiciones o omisiones.
Documenta las suposiciones Agrega una nota o leyenda si tu diagrama incluye suposiciones (por ejemplo, «Supone OAuth 2.0 para inicio de sesión»).

🧠 ¿Por qué usar IA para diagramas C4?

El de Visual ParadigmEstudio C4 PlantUML impulsado por IA acelera el modelado arquitectónico mediante:

  • Reduciendo el tiempo dedicado a la creación inicial de diagramas.

  • Apoyando la entrada de lenguaje natural para partes interesadas no técnicas.

  • Habilitando la iteración rápida y la gestión de versiones.

  • Integrándose sin problemas con el modelo completo C4 (diagramas de contenedor, componente y código).

🌐 Aprende más: Estudio C4 PlantUML impulsado por IA


📚 Lista de referencias (formato Markdown)


📝 Conclusión final

Creación de un diagrama de contexto del sistema C4 en Visual Paradigm ahora es más rápido, inteligente y accesible que nunca, gracias a la integración con IA. Ya sea que estés usando el asistente de IA para prototipos rápidos o creando manualmente un diagrama detallado, el modelo C4 ayuda a garantizar que tu arquitectura de software se comunique claramente a desarrolladores, partes interesadas y equipos comerciales por igual.

Empieza simple. Itera con frecuencia. Deja que la IA haga el trabajo pesado, pero verifica siempre los resultados.


✅ ¡Ahora estás listo para crear diagramas de arquitectura claros, escalables y colaborativos!